[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: можно ли в "режиме readonly" узнать используется ли ФС в виртуальной машине ?



On 04.09.2013 17:00, Sergey Korobitsin wrote:
Владимир Скубриев ☫ → To Debian-russian@lists.debian.org @ Wed, Sep 04, 2013 16:43 +0400

On 04.09.2013 15:17, Sergey Korobitsin wrote:
у меня fuser ни чего не выводит ((
Если fuser ничего не выводит, бывает, можно воспользоваться lsof, может
есть более прямые способы определить, кем открыт файл.

Не уверен, говорит ли это о том, что там что-то смонтировано (вряд ли)
если нужно именно это, то только ходить к каждой виртуалке и спрашивать
это нужно целый огород городить в скрипте, в том то все и дело, что
хотелось бы без него
(кстати, в общем случае этот том может быть порезан ещё на разделы
внутри виртуалки).

у меня как раз и такое встречается
Тогда утверждение "ФС на LVM-томе смонтирована" не имеет смысла.
почему же
есть lvm том, там своя разбивка
делаем kpartx -a /dev/sysraid/volumename

потом у нас появляются нужные нам ФС

проверяем - вопрос как ?

      
хотя возможно как только перейду на lxc все эти велосипеды сами
собой станут не нужными
В общем, стоит сформулировать задачу, зачем всё это нужно, чтобы не
получилось как здесь:

http://www.linux.org.ru/forum/development/3504791#comment-3505510

задача:

есть файловая система на блочном устройстве например lvm томе

она может быть смонтирована в виртуальной машине

на сервере (хосте) нужно узнать о том смонтирована ли она в виртуальной машине или нет

без того, чтобы заходить на саму виртуальную машину.

я понимаю что вопрос не рядовой.

но может быть кто то сталкивался с такой задачей и знает куда копать

-- 
С Уважением,
специалист по техническому и программному обеспечению,
системный администратор

Скубриев Владимир
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
Россия, Ростовская область, г. Таганрог

тел. моб: +7 (918) 504 38 20
skype: v.skubriev
icq: 214-800-502
www: skubriev.ru 

Reply to: